…Shane Horgan, who scored two tries in Leinster’s 35-23 win in Bath on Sunday, in action against Toulouse in September 2001. Leinster won that Donnybrook clash 40-10, and face the French giants and reigning Heineken Cup champions in this season’s quarter-finals after the weekend’s deciding matches. Leinster lost 43-7 to Toulouse when they visited the Stade Municipal in January 2002 – Toulouse lead 3-1 in previous meetings with Leinster…

Munster are also in the last-eight shake-up, and they earned a home draw courtesy of Leinster’s victory in Bath. It is the eighth straight year that the men in red have qualified for the quarter-finals. Declan Kidney’s side will be at home to Perpignan, the 2002/03 runners-up, in the spring.

Munster, who have won two and lost two against Perpignan in previous encounters, beat Sale Sharks 31-9 on Saturday to top Pool One and go through as fourth seeds.

Leinster finished second to Bath in Pool Five, and qualified as one of two best-placed runners-up.

HEINEKEN CUP: QUARTER-FINALS:

– TIES TO BE PLAYED ON THE WEEKEND OF MARCH 31 TO APRIL 2 –

TOULOUSE v LEINSTER

BIARRITZ OLYMPIQUE v SALE SHARKS

LEICESTER TIGERS v BATH

MUNSTER v PERPIGNAN
